Pere-Lachaise
Join your guide for a unique haunted walking tour through Père Lachaise Cemetery, the most famous and mysterious resting place in Paris. Over the course of two hours, you’ll explore winding alleys, discover the graves of world-famous artists, and hear chilling legends that mix history, romance, and the supernatural.
Highlights include the tragic love story of Abelard and Héloïse, the eerie legend of the White Lady, the ghost of poet Gérard de Nerval, and the haunting vampire tale of Elisabeth Demidov. You’ll also visit the resting places of Chopin, Balzac, Oscar Wilde, Édith Piaf, Jim Morrison.
The tour ends at the tomb of Allan Kardec, founder of Spiritism, where visitors traditionally place their left hand on his left shoulder to make a wish — and return with flowers if it comes true.
